First Volumes of Cozy Series
Most cozy mysteries come in multi-volume series. Here is a list of forty-five cozy mysteries that are the first in a series.
A study of the first chapter of these books will give you an idea of what may catch an editor’s interest.
If all you want to do is look at the first page (which is how most agents and editors do when opening an unsolicited manuscript) you can make use of the “Look Inside” feature on Amazon.
